PFD (Prepared for Dyeing) Sashiko Thread
This perfectly white sashiko thread has an invisible feature: it's been washed and scoured, saving you the trouble of preparing it for hand-dyeing. The prep steps can be more work than the actual dyeing, especially with threads which can become tangled or damaged during the scouring process. So Olympus has done the work for you: these skeins are ready to dip into your choice of dyes, right away!
Two different styles of PFD sashiko thread are available: 20/6 (six-ply, like the original Olympus sashiko thread in skeins) and 20/3 (three-ply, like the thin Olympus sashiko thread that comes in balls). Both types are offered in three-packs of 20m (65 ft.) skeins, neatly tied to prevent tangling.
100% Cotton Sashiko Thread
For sashiko, embroidery, mending, and quilting, we love the 100% cotton threads from Olympus Japan. These soft, matte threads have more body than embroidery thread, so they're better for the single-line designs found in traditional sashiko. For the same reason, Olympus sashiko threads are a good choice for any ornamental stitching — the lines will be both bold and soft.
About Olympus
Olympus has made cotton threads in Japan for more than a century. In 1908, the company started production of sewing threads, and in 1929 they began making their first embroidery flosses. Each chapter in Olympus' long history has been accompanied by technical advancements, making the threads stronger, more consistent, and more beautiful with each new era.
Olympus threads are carefully produced for color consistency between batches, so fiber artists can rely on these products for the long term.
